9:25Now PlayingPope Leo the 14th has landed in Turkey's capital Ankara. It is his first foreign trip as pontiff.
Leo started his tour with a visit to the mausoleum of Kemal Ataturk, the secularist founder of modern Turkey. He's scheduled to meet President Recep Tayyip Erdogan. The pope will also mark the 1,700 years since Christianity's first ecumenical council - when leaders came together to find consensus on aspects of the religion. He'll then head on to Lebanon.
Leo's selection of two Muslim-majority countries for his first overseas trip is seen as a sign the new pontiff is prioritising dialogue between the faiths.
